Symptom
- The issue is encountered while running the EAM Log Sync Update report GRAC_SPM_LOG_SYNC_UPDATE. Dump DBSQL_SQL_ERROR occurs in target system (with STATEMENT_MEMORY_LIMIT). There is no error in GRC system, the job log (SM37) shows "Finished".
- The same execution was successful before GRC system upgrade (and/or before the backend system upgrade) with the same STATEMENT_MEMORY_LIMIT parameter in the backend system.
- The type of upgrade, e.g. GRC upgrade on GRC system and GRC Plugin update on the ERP system (backend system).
- The identified ST22 dump in backend system:
####
Category Installation error
Runtime Errors DBSQL_SQL_ERROR
Except. CX_SY_OPEN_SQL_DB
Date and Time 2024-09-23 11:10:10
Short Text
SQL error "SQL code: 4" occurred while accessing table "CDPOS".
What happened?
Database error text: "SQL message: cannot allocate enough memory: Allocation
failed $REASON$"####
SQL query :
SELECT * FROM "CDPOS" WHERE "MANDANT" = ? ORDER BY "CDPOS" . "MANDANT" , "CDPOS" . "OBJECTCLAS" , "CDPOS" . "OBJECTID" , "CDPOS" . "CHANGENR" , "CDPOS" . "TABNAME" , "CDPOS" . "TABKEY" , "CDPOS" . "FNAME" , "CDPOS" . "CHNGIND"
